Output e95102cb8dd4650ed23186a3eb0514f4f77861041d501b0b00b72a93923eefc4:1

value
22569444
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 baa3287a9ad70a9c2f4224803316c97867626a12 OP_EQUALVERIFY OP_CHECKSIG
address
1J1r977g6G95RKNPNkC2cKGnBDd5aBzsXX
transaction
e95102cb8dd4650ed23186a3eb0514f4f77861041d501b0b00b72a93923eefc4
confirmations
587689
spent
true